Concrete Slab Maintenance in Miami Dade County, FL

Concrete slab maintenance services focus on preserving the integrity and appearance of existing concrete surfaces, such as driveways, patios, walkways, and garage floors. This service typically involves repairing cracks, addressing unevenness, sealing surfaces to prevent water damage, and restoring slabs that have experienced wear or minor damage over time. Homeowners often seek these services to extend the lifespan of their concrete, improve safety, and enhance curb appeal, especially in areas prone to heavy use or exposure to the elements.

Before requesting concrete slab maintenance, property owners usually want to understand the scope of repairs needed, the types of materials used, and the expected outcomes. It’s helpful to assess the current condition of the concrete, identify any underlying issues like shifting or sinking, and consider how the maintenance will blend with existing surfaces. Clarifying these details can ensure the service addresses specific concerns and results in a durable, visually appealing finish that meets the property's needs.

Common Concrete Slab Maintenance Jobs

Concrete slab repair - addresses cracks and damage to restore the integrity of existing slabs.

Crack sealing - prevents water infiltration and further deterioration of concrete surfaces.

Surface cleaning and sealing - protects slabs from stains, weathering, and surface wear.

Leveling and leveling repairs - corrects uneven slabs to improve safety and appearance.

Expansion joint maintenance - ensures proper movement and prevents cracking caused by temperature changes.

Concrete polishing and finishing - enhances durability and appearance for residential and commercial slabs.

Concrete Slab Maintenance Questions

What is concrete slab maintenance? It involves inspecting and repairing concrete slabs to prevent cracks, uneven surfaces, and structural issues over time.

Why is regular maintenance important? Regular upkeep helps extend the lifespan of concrete slabs and maintains their safety and appearance.

What common problems can maintenance address? Maintenance can fix cracks, surface deterioration, and issues caused by settling or exposure to weather.

When should concrete slabs be inspected? It's recommended to inspect slabs periodically, especially after severe weather or if signs of damage appear.
